fix: resolve check-safety Go lint failures in ninja bnp
- build.go: lowercase the capitalized error string (staticcheck ST1005) - verify.go: rewrite range-over-strings.Split loop as slices.Contains, breaking a Go 1.26 `go fix` stringsseq/slicescontains conflict loop - driver_test.go: check deferred db.Close() error (errcheck) - dbvalue.go: reflect.TypeOf -> reflect.TypeFor (applied by golangci --fix)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 <noreply@anthropic.com>
